请问大家,epub转为pdf,有什么好工具呢?

1,为什么我想将epub转为pdf格式?
因为想直接在epub书页上加批注(主要是下划线,画圈,加批语,荧光笔也用)。我多在ipad上看电子书,用notabality app或marginNote3,对于文字型pdf或扫描型pdf,都很方便用apple pencil做圈划及批语 (批语主要是写自己想法或加注),偶尔也在winpc上看pdf或epub书籍。ipad或winpc上epub阅读器很多,但没发现可以支持书边写文字批注的。目前只有转为pdf。

2,用过calibre转epub为pdf,经常遇到pdf的字体被改变,或版面改变。
比如,epub里面目录没有下划线,到pdf里面就自动加上下划线,或改变成加粗,或改变了字体。看过calibre的设置,不知道怎么处理。用过一些在线工具,也多有问题。主要是字体变得很难看,或行距过大或过小等等。

请教一下,其他人有好用的工具推荐吗?
谢谢。

用calibre,你得设置排版啊。。。具体可以百度或者多尝试几次

是的,Calibre算是最好用的了,稍微设置下字体字号和边距就好了

mn不是可以在epub上写吗

Epub、PDF的字体多是内嵌的,转换格式后并不能保证文字还能使用内嵌字体。

1 个赞

先转成word调整编辑后再转PDF。

1 个赞

网站推荐这两个(适合小文件):https://cloudconvert.com/Convertio — 文件转换器 软件推荐这两个(适合大文件): AniceSoft EPUB Converter或Neat Converter

2 个赞

感谢ls各位回复。
1,epub转pdf,多数比较简单,在calibre就可以完成,简单设置一下pdf的几个参数,但个别会出现版面问题,或字体问题。
2,neat的用过,也有个别出问题。
3,epub转word,再搞成pdf,就繁琐了很多。试过也不太理想
问题应该是字体替换的问题,但不好解决。
试试推荐的几个在线,或convertio工具。

calibre队少数epub转pdf出现文字不显示问题就是页面空白,估计是epub文件不规范吧

calibre的排版可以参考这一个帖子,有详细的教程

感谢各位分享经验。选用一本epub书籍,用以上各方法转pdf,逐一试验与对比一下。
1,用neat convert,cloudconvert.comconvertio.co,这三种途径,均不需要做设置。从最终结果看,convertio.co属于最可选,字体大小、页边距与行距比较合适。
但都出现一些小问题,比如,epub里面的全部句子本没有下划线,但三种方式转成的pdf均给某一些句子添加了下划线。这个不知道什么原因?
2,用calibre转换。
先用其默认设置,再按上面推荐修改了设置(主要是设置字体,页边距等),两者对比,调整字体与页边距后的显然更适合阅读一些。calibre的设置项目很多,很多我也没有搞明白。在转换时还增加了一个设置,在“页面设置”-“输出配置文件”,有选项比如ipad,ipad3,我选了ipad3。
总的看,要简单,就用convertio.co,要想再好一点,就用calibre,简单设置几个项目即可。
另外,转换后的pdf中,也出现在某一些句子,全部增加下划线的情况。不知什么原因。

1 个赞

我也想找直接ePub上写写画画、做笔记的软件,可惜没找到,最后也选择用MarginNote3做PDF笔记。ePub用7z解压后就是HTML/XHTML,我通常用Chrome浏览器来转换成PDF,字体啥的都会自动嵌入PDF里面,所见所得。建一个快捷方式或者在命令行输入:

"D:\Program Files\Chrome\chrome.exe" --headless --disable-gpu --print-to-pdf-no-header --print-to-pdf="D:\OutPut\thePDF.pdf" --no-margins --run-all-compositor-stages-before-draw --preferCSSPageSize="True" "D:\InPut\theHTML.html"

在HTML或CSS文件里面加入下面代码,设置PDF页面:

@media print {@page { margin: 0;size: A4;}}/*OR {size: 218mm 888mm}*/
@media print {body {-webkit-print-color-adjust: exact;}}

更多设置google/bing一下吧

2 个赞

neat convertor

这个转换工具很方便,但转成pdf书籍时不允许设置“字体、字号、行间距、页面距等参数。比如我的需求,转pdf后想在ipad上看,就需要设置一下这几个参数。还是得用calibre这个软件。

epub本质上是打包了的html,转制出来的pdf有下划线,很可能因为html源码里就有下划线标签,然后用其他手段(比如css)隐藏了,那些便捷的傻瓜式的转换软件是不会考虑这么多复杂情形的,咔嚓咔嚓一通猛干,自然达不到自己想要的效果。

如果真的对转换要求高,把epub改名zip解压出单独的html文件,用浏览器打开后复制到word这种文本编辑软件里,仔细调整出自己满意的版面,再打印成pdf。

要求很高却又嫌麻烦,世界上没这种方便事。

AniceSoft EPUB 我觉得够用了,傻瓜一键式转换,电子书格式互转利器。
如果有格式字体问题,可以按楼上说的先转换为word,再转换PDF。
如果要PDF转WORD,最好用Adobe Acrobat DC 2021 。


随便搜了个,有心情可度娘找找其他版本。我一直用,感觉很不错。 [Any eBook Converter](https://forspeed.rbread02.cn/download/pc/anyebookconverter1.0.8.zip?timestamp=633dee93&md5hash=04e69bb7e78595eca7db674975735b2f)

使用 Any eBook Converter 可以互相转换 pdf epub txt azw3等格式 ,
我一直用,非常方便,至于是否满足你的要求,得自己尝试使用后感受 感受了。

现在有一个笨办法。
1,对epub(或mobi)用calibre打开,调整页面大小,字体大小,搞好显示后。
2,然后,截图,把每一页截图,自动保存,
3,随后,将图片合并为pdf即可。
这个比较麻烦,可用键盘精灵 之类软件自动搞。

【不过】多数epub,就直接用calibre转pdf了。或者 ,直接去下载别人搞好的pdf,在z-lib上一般能找到。实在不行,就用mn3看epub,仅仅是不能在页边空白处手写批注。

epub-》word-》pdf,这个路由有点耗时了。